Job Opportunity: Franchise Manager (100-150K)
Position
Franchise Manager (100-150K)
Our Client
Global English Institute
Location
Bangkok
Responsibilities:
Franchise Opportunity Marketing
- Prepare and execute the marketing strategy for Company’s’ franchisee opportunity: attracting newer franchisees.
- Develop the budget for franchise development. Monitor and ensure that budgets are met.
Franchisee Identification, Selection and Development
- Identify and research potential markets to launch new franchisee and advise CEO/Board of new opportunities.
- Identify and locate potential franchisee in the selected markets: discovering and exploring opportunities.
- Screen potential franchisee by analyzing investment requirements, franchisee’s potential, and financials, franchisee experience and vision.
- Finalize the deal with franchisee by negotiating terms and conditions of each franchisee agreement
- Responsible for the launch and development of the franchisee as per the agreed terms and conditions.
Franchisee Management
- Assist in the development of Franchise Business Plans
- Ensure the financial performance and revenue targets of the franchisee is achieved through analysis of its Profit & Loss and KPIs.
- Work as point of contact between the franchisee and the franchisor and ensure that any issues/concerns are aptly and timely addressed.
- Support the day-to-day management of franchise. Advice and support franchisees with all areas of their business including: store standards, stock management, customer relationship, staffing and recruitment, finances and payments, cost control, expansion.
- Ensure franchisor suggested systems/ processes are deployed & practiced in the franchisee.
- Develop sales and marketing tools, work out on sales promotional activities to support the franchisees.
- Ensure that Company’s brand is communicated and maintained in all franchisee communications and marketing activities.
- Ensure that the franchisee is in compliance with legal and statutory policies and procedures
- Franchise legal responsibilities – ensure franchise agreement renewals, fee/ payment collection, and keeping franchise agreements up to date with current legislation.
Franchisee Training & Development
- Develop the training program for the franchisee.
- Conduct the training as per the program.
- Ensure that franchisee and its staff are trained enough to provide the service experience in line with Company’s customer policies
